Value of g
The value of g varies across different planets and satellites due to differences in mass and radius. This variation is important for understanding the gravitational forces on different celestial bodies. It influences everything from the weight of objects to the behavior of their atmospheres.
Here is a list of values of g on various planets and satellites in the solar system :
Celestial Body | Value of g (m/s2) |
---|---|
Mercury | 3.7 |
Venus | 8.87 |
Earth | 9.81 |
Moon | 1.62 |
Mars | 3.71 |
Jupiter | 24.79 |
Saturn | 10.44 |
Uranus | 8.69 |
Neptune | 11.15 |
Pluto | 0.62 |
Value of g
The acceleration felt by a free-falling object due to the gravitational force of the mass body is called gravitational acceleration. It is denoted by g and calculated using SI unit m/s2.
